In the Lo Shu Grid, repeating numbers play a powerful role in shaping your personality, strengths, and life patterns. When a number appears more than once in your date of birth, it amplifies the energy and qualities associated with that number.
Repeating numbers are digits that appear multiple times in your Lo Shu Grid based on your date of birth. These numbers indicate strong traits and dominant characteristics in your personality.
Each number from 1 to 9 represents a specific quality. When a number repeats, that quality becomes more pronounced, influencing your behavior, decisions, and life direction.

When repeating numbers form lines (rows, columns, or diagonals), they create strong personality patterns. These patterns can enhance traits like determination, creativity, or discipline.
Repeating numbers in the Lo Shu Grid highlight your strongest qualities and natural tendencies. By understanding and balancing these energies, you can make the most of your strengths while avoiding potential imbalances.
